> I’m using XCode 7 but I think this applied to 6.4 too.
>
> If I have a constraint setup between two views like this:
>
> Button1.trailling               Button2.leading
>
> How can I change the View from being Button2 to another view?

Once a constraint is created, you can't change its endpoints. If this is
something you'd like to see in a future release of Xcode, please file an
enhancement request.
